일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- Ajax
- MariaDB
- NoSQL
- mysql
- 부스트코스
- vue Carousel
- JAXBContext
- egov
- 오라클
- JQuery
- JSON
- vue.js
- Tomcat
- swipe 배너
- insertAll
- bulkinsert
- 구멍가게코딩단
- vscode tutorial
- 정보처리산업기사
- 기출문제
- github
- spring
- INSERT
- java
- mybatis
- query
- 마스킹
- jsp
- checkbox
- jdbc
Archives
- Today
- Total
목록
728x90
반응형
nullcheck (1)
728x90
반응형
개발새발
[java] .equals / 변수.equals("a") or "a".equals(변수) ?
국비지원으로 학원에서 java를 배울때 문자열 비교는 변수.equals("a") 라고 배웠다. 현재 일을 하면서 "a".equals(변수) 로도 쓸 수있다고 했다. "a".equals(변수)는 nullpointerexception을 잡아준다. 회사에서 "왜 null check 안했어!" 라는 말을 듣고 싶지 않다면 "a".equals(변수) 이렇게 써주는게 좋다고 하셨다. if(testVO.getTestId().equals("a")) { System.out.println("######nullCheck 안됨######"); } if("a".equals(testVO.getTestId())) { System.out.println("######nullCheck 됨######"); } + 다른방법으로는 Strin..
[YOGOJOGO]
2020. 10. 30. 16:11
728x90
반응형